Colorful Stained Glass Heart Suncatchers

Description

A fun and engaging craft project for kids, creating beautiful heart suncatchers using colorful tissue paper and cardstock.


Ingredients

  • Colorful tissue paper or cellophane
  • Cardstock or thick paper
  • Scissors
  • Clear adhesive or craft glue
  • A pencil
  • Optional: A small hole punch
  • Optional: String or thin ribbon

Instructions

  1. Begin by choosing the shape of your suncatcher.
  2. Carefully cut out the heart shape.
  3. Next, take your colorful tissue paper and tear it into smaller pieces.
  4. Apply a thin layer of clear adhesive to the cut-out heart shape.
  5. Start placing the tissue paper pieces onto the glue.
  6. Allow the glue to dry for a while.
  7. Once dry, trim around the edges if needed.
  8. If using a hole punch, create holes for a hanging string.
  9. Attach the string or ribbon, and your heart is ready to hang.
  10. Find a sunny window to display your suncatcher.
